<p>The inlet shroud and stand manages airflow turbulence and provides a free air path. The outlet shroud improves airflow for the heated air. The inlet and outlet together nearly double the airflow from the bare heater block. This is important to lower the temperature of the exit air and ensure the heater operates at maximum power.</p><p>PTC heater block: <a href="https://www.aliexpress.com/item/1005001891297046.html">https://www.aliexpress.com/item/1005001891297046.html</a><br>Airflow design reference: <a href="https://www.fantech.com.au/Content.aspx?ContentID=L5#1">https://www.fantech.com.au/Content.aspx?ContentID=L5#1</a></p><p>The inlet stand is made in two parts so that it can be printed without supports. The base and inlet printed parts nest together and should be glued - I used epoxy. I printed the inlet and base in PLA @ 0.2mm 15% infill 4 perimeters.&nbsp;</p><p>The outlet MUST be printed in a high temperature material like ABS to handle the heated air when operating and soak heat when recently turned off. I printed the outlet in ABS @ 0.2mm 15% infill 4 perimeters.</p><p>No brims, rafts or supports were needed.</p>
